The Landscape of Pain Relief in Spain
Spain has a robust, highly concerned health care infrastructure, split between the public system (Sistema Nacional de Salud) and a vast network of private clinics and pharmacies (farmacias). However, the protocol for acquiring painkillers in Spain varies substantially from countries like the United States, the United Kingdom, or Canada.
In Spain, pharmacists (farmacéuticos) are highly trained physician. They act as the first line of defense for minor conditions. While certain mild analgesics are sold over the counter (OTC), many medications that might be easily accessible in grocery stores abroad need a pharmacist's consultation or a physician's prescription in Spain.
Typical Categorization of Painkillers in Spain
To comprehend what you might discover on a Spain pain reliever site or in a physical Farmacia de analgésicos en España, it assists to look at how analgesics are categorized:

The Legal Framework for Online Pharmacies in Spain
In Spain, online sales of medical products are managed strictly by the Ministry of Health (Ministerio Tienda de salud online en España Sanidad).
- Only physical drug stores that are officially authorized can run an online dispensary.
- These websites need to display the main EU common logo design for online pharmacies (a green cross with the flag of the operating nation).
- Non-prescription medications (like standard ibuprofen or paracetamol) can be offered analgésicos online en españA.
- Prescription medicines can not be offered online via standard e-commerce carts; they require electronic prescription validation (receta electrónica).

Browsing Language Barriers: Generic Names vs. Brand Names
One of the biggest difficulties when utilizing a Spain painkiller site or going to a regional farmacia is drug calling conventions. Brand names alter drastically from country to country. Knowing the international non-proprietary name (INN) or generic name is essential.
Quick Reference Guide for Painkiller EquivalentsGeneric Name (Active Ingredient)Common Spanish Brand Names/ TermsPrimary UseParacetamolEfferalgan, Dalsy (Note: Dalsy is actually Ibuprofen syrup for kids), ApiretalMild pain, feverIbuprofenIbuprofeno, Nurofen, AlgidrinSwelling, muscle pain, headachesDexketoprofenEnantyumAcute moderate pain (popular in Spain)Metamizole (Nolotil)NolotilStrong pain, post-operative care (needs caution/prescription)Acetylsalicylic AcidAspirinaPain, fever, blood thinning
Note on Metamizole (Nolotil): This is a really typical pain reliever recommended in Spain for severe pain, however it is banned or restricted in a number of other countries due to rare threats related to agranulocytosis. Always consult an expert regarding its use.

Red Flags to Avoid: Unregulated Online Sellers
A word of care is needed regarding web look for painkillers. Due to the fact that of stringent prescription laws, illicit sites typically target vulnerable people looking for terms like "purchase painkillers online in Spain without prescription."
- Be careful of Scams: Websites providing strong opioids (such as Tramadol, Oxycodone, farmacia de analgésicos en españa or Diazepam) without a prescription are operating unlawfully.
- Health Risks: Counterfeit medications acquired from uncontrolled black-market websites can include inaccurate dosages, harmful pollutants, or completely non-active ingredients.
- Legal Consequences: Importing prescription medication via mail from unapproved global vendors breaches Spanish customizeds and drug laws.
Stick strictly to physical drug stores showing the green cross or certified e-commerce websites bearing the EU security logo design.
